West Virginia Payroll Quick Facts (2026)

Minimum wage$8.75
State income tax withholdingForm WV/IT-104 (West Virginia Employee's Withholding Exemption Certificate)
SUI new-employer rate2.7%
SUI taxable wage base$9,500
Payday frequency ruleEmployers must pay employees at least twice a month, with no more than 19 days between paydays (W. Va. Code 21-5-3).
New-hire reporting deadline14 days
